Iese launches Miami programme

The Spanish business school Iese is launching its first executive programme in the US, in Miami, in October. Designed for executives who have interests in the Latin American market, the programme will be taught in conjunction with two of Iese’s partner business schools, the Argentinian IAE and Ipade, in Mexico.
Iese already runs its Senior Executive Programme in Barcelona, Madrid, Munich, Warsaw, São Paulo, Shanghai and Nairobi. The Miami iteration will follow a similar modular pattern, with four one-week modules run over a six-month period. Three of the modules will take place in Miami, one in Madrid.
The typical participant on the Miami programme will have 10 to15 years of management experience, a global outlook and a focus on business in Latin America.
The Senior Executive Programme in Miami is the first executive programme announced by Iese since it opened its New York office in 2007.
